Detroit Lions standout wide receiver Calvin Johnson AKA Megatron is definitely more than meets the eye. Toymaker Hasbro and Nike have teamed up to transform Johnson into a marketing machine for them with Transformer-themed sneakers. The two companies designed the Nike CJ81 Megatron Trainer Max sneakers for Megatron. These purple and red kicks come with a matching Megatron Decepticon action figure. No word on if the shoes are powered by the AllSpark, but they look flashy.
The action figure is part of a limited edition, three-shoe package and only 81 will be made. The package includes the Trainer Max, the Megatron Nike Air Trainer SC II and the Nike CJ81 Megatron Elite TD Cleat.
Johnson is jazzed about the inferno of new products:
Never thought that would happen. They are coming out with a little package or something like that. It’s going to be cool. It’s a cool little deal … I think kids will like it. I think everybody will like it. It’s cool shoes, plus you get a little toy.”
